什么手机桌面宠物app可以自己制作

随着移动互联网的普及和智能手机的普及,人们已经离不开手机。手机已经成为了人们生活中不可或缺的一部分,为了使手机更加有趣和个性化,很多人会下载一些手机桌面宠物app,这类应用可以为手机桌面添加一些可爱的小动物,不仅可以陪伴用户,还可以提供一些日常服务和娱乐内容。但是,市面上的手机桌面宠物app并没有特别个性化的内容,而且有诸多不便之处,比如需要消耗大量的手机内存和电量。因此,自己制作一款手机桌面宠物app,可以更好地满足个性化需求,也可以提高电量和内存的使用效率。

一、制作原理

手机桌面宠物app的制作原理需要理解以下知识点:

1.游戏引擎

游戏引擎指的是一种开发游戏程序的框架工具,它可以提供一系列的游戏开发工具,可以帮助开发者实现一些游戏元素和机制。在制作手机桌面宠物app时,可以利用一些开源的游戏引擎,如cocos2d-x、Unity等,这些引擎都可以在各个平台上开发,并且提供了一系列成熟的游戏元素和引擎技术,可以帮助开发者快速实现一些复杂的游戏机制和元素。

2.UI设计

UI指的是用户界面,包括开启界面,主界面等等。在制作手机桌面宠物app时,UI设计非常重要,因为这关系到整款应用的用户体验。尽管很多人现在可以使用一些流行的UI设计工具,但是对于初学者而言,可以选择使用一些可视化的UI设计工具,如Proto.io,Sketch等等,这些工具都可以帮助开发者快速设计出高质量的UI设计。

3.程序语言

程序语言指的是用于开发应用程的语言,包括cpp、python、swift等等。在制作手机桌面宠物app时,可以选择一种最适合自己的语言作为开发语言,然后使用相应的工具进行开发。

二、自己制作的方法

制作手机桌面宠物app的方法,可以分为以下几个步骤:

1.确定应用类型和目标用户

在自己制作手机桌面宠物app之前,需要确定自己要制作的应用类型和目标用户。比如,是否只是制作一个桌面宠物app,还是要添加一些服务和娱乐内容,以此来吸引更多的用户群体。目标用户也需要确定,是否针对儿童,还是成年人,还是两者都考虑到,以此来设计出合适的应用UI和内容。

2.选取游戏引擎和开发工具

在确定应用类型和目标用户之后,可以开始选择游戏引擎和开发工具。根据自己的需求和水平,可以选择cocos2d-x、Unity、Proto.io、Sketch等等。

3.设计应用UI

应用UI设计非常重要,一款好的UI设计可以让用户更愿意使用应用,而且会对应用的评价和口碑起到决定性作用。因此,在制作手机桌面宠物app时,需要设计一款漂亮、易懂的UI界面,可以使用Sketch等相关工具,或者使用一些UI设计的开源库和模板,并以自己的需求进行修改。

4.开发应用程序

在应用UI设计完成之后,可以开始着手进行应用开发。这部分的工作需要基本的程序语言和程序开发技术。可以根据自己的经验和需求,选择合适的开发语言和开发工具,例如,CPP、Python,等等。在开发过程中,自己需要了解应用开发的基本模块和功能导图,以此来保证应用的功能完整,目前很多开源的框架都可以快速完成应用开发,例如Django、Flask等等。

5.测试和迭代

应用开发完成之后,需要进行测试和迭代,通过测试记录来删除BUG、优化UI、增加新功能等等,保持应用的稳定性和用户满意度,并且定期更新应用程序,尽可能地增加用户粘性和留存率。

6.发布和推广

应用开发完成之后,需要发布和推广,发布市面上的主要应用分为两种途径:一种是通过各个应用商店,使用广告进行推广,获取广泛传播;另一种是通过社交媒体,宣传自己的应用程序,让更多的人知道,规范化的推广和运营,才能获得长期的用户和积极评价。

三、总结

制作一款自己的手机桌面宠物app是一个相当复杂的过程,需要对于应用程序开发流程的广泛了解、对于游戏开发技术的熟悉、对于UI界面的专业知识和扎实经验。尽管制作过程繁琐,毫无疑问,一款精心制作的手机桌面宠物app,可以为用户带来更便捷、更高效、更愉悦的使用体验,提升我们的创造力和成就感。